I've been a part of several small subreddits for a time. Usually, one of two things happens when someone decides to make a more narrowly-focused sub based on an existing one.
1. The new sub withers on the vine, as there's just not enough content. You get a few holdouts trying to post there and their content is lost forever unless it's crossposted.
2. The new sub does well, but now the original sub loses a ton of content. Sometimes, this can be good and other content takes the place of the lost stuff, sometimes it leads to the original sub becoming a shell of itself.
